CUSHING, THOMAS
(1725 - 1788) American statesman, a member of the Continental Congress who opposed the Declaration of Independence and a member of the Constitutional Convention. L.S. 1p. 4to., ""Council Chamber"", Feb. 22, 1785, to ""Gentlemen of the House of Representatives"", in part: ""...I have directed the Secretary to lay before you a Letter...received from the Delegates of this State...as the Subject of it from the nature of the Case, requires your immediate Attention..."". Slight staining to upper left corner, otherwise very good.
